Joe Consentino and Tom Morris absent for voting of minutes. <br /> <br />EURO FURNITURE, IMPERIAL PLAZA <br />First on the agenda was Tom Walsh from Sign Language representing Euro Furniture. <br />The free standing sign on Route 9 currently has Pet Food Bowl on it and they wouM like <br />to remove the Pet Food Bowl and insert Euro Furniture. Application was missing <br />dimensions of sign and applicant provided these. It was stated that at last month's <br />meeting a walt sign was approved for Euro Furniture but questions had arisen about the <br />sign on the pylon. Mr. Hood stated one of the things he was looking at was what was <br />approved previously for the pylon. The Planning Board had approved for the Grand <br />Union sign, The Home Depot sign, and one other sign. At the November 2, 2000 meeting <br />the applicant who was representing DLC Management had stated that other tenants have <br />clauses in their lease that they are not entitled to pylon signage. Mr. Hood was <br />questioning whether Euro Furniture has this particular clause in their lease since it is a <br />new business. Mr. Walsh stated that Pet Food Bowl is subleasing space to Euro <br />Furniture and he went on to state that Pet Food Bowl was allowed by DLC Management <br />to put up the sign on the pylon. Mr. Hood asked if they were allowed by lease or if they <br />just did it. It was stated that there was no approval from the Planning Board for the Pet <br />Food Bowl. Mr. Alfonso stated the way the sign stands now there shouM only be spots <br />for three businesses on the pylon.
